如果该内容未能解决您的问题,您可以点击反馈按钮或发送邮件联系人工。或添加QQ群:1381223

WAMPServer变绿的解决方法:一站式解决方案

WAMPServer变绿的解决方法:一站式解决方案

WAMPServer是Windows平台上一个非常流行的Web开发环境集成包,包含了Apache、MySQL和PHP等组件。然而,许多用户在使用过程中会遇到一个常见的问题——WAMPServer变绿。这通常意味着服务器没有正常启动或存在某些配置问题。下面我们将详细介绍WAMPServer变绿的解决方法,并提供一些相关应用和建议。

WAMPServer变绿的原因

首先,我们需要了解为什么WAMPServer会变绿。通常有以下几种原因:

  1. 端口冲突:Apache默认使用80端口,如果其他程序(如Skype、IIS等)占用了这个端口,WAMPServer将无法启动。

  2. 服务未启动:MySQL或Apache服务可能没有正确启动。

  3. 配置文件错误:配置文件中可能存在语法错误或路径错误。

  4. 权限问题:用户没有足够的权限启动服务。

解决方法

1. 检查端口冲突

  • 打开WAMPServer的图标,点击“Apache” -> “Service” -> “Test Port 80”,查看是否有其他程序占用80端口。
  • 如果有冲突,可以尝试更改Apache的端口。在httpd.conf文件中找到Listen 80并改为其他未被占用的端口,如Listen 8080

2. 手动启动服务

  • 右键点击WAMPServer图标,选择“Apache” -> “Service” -> “Start/Resume Service”,同样操作MySQL服务。

3. 检查配置文件

  • 打开httpd.confmy.ini文件,检查是否有语法错误或路径错误。特别注意DocumentRootDirectory的路径是否正确。

4. 权限设置

  • 确保WAMPServer安装目录及其子目录具有足够的权限。右键点击WAMPServer安装目录,选择“属性” -> “安全”,确保用户有“读取”和“写入”权限。

5. 重启WAMPServer

  • 有时简单地重启WAMPServer可以解决问题。右键点击图标,选择“Restart All Services”。

相关应用

WAMPServer不仅可以用于本地开发环境,还可以用于以下场景:

  • 网站开发:快速搭建开发环境,测试网站功能。
  • 学习平台:为学习PHP、MySQL、Apache等技术提供便捷的环境。
  • 小型服务器:可以作为小型网站的服务器使用。
  • 测试环境:在发布到生产环境之前进行充分的测试。

其他建议

  • 定期更新:保持WAMPServer及其组件的更新,以确保安全性和功能的完善。
  • 备份配置:在修改配置文件之前,备份原始配置文件,以防出现问题时可以恢复。
  • 使用虚拟主机:通过配置虚拟主机,可以在一个WAMPServer上运行多个网站。
  • 日志查看:遇到问题时,查看Apache和MySQL的日志文件,通常可以找到问题的线索。

通过以上方法,相信大家可以有效解决WAMPServer变绿的问题。如果问题依然存在,建议访问WAMPServer的官方论坛或社区寻求帮助。希望这篇文章对你有所帮助,让你的Web开发之路更加顺畅!